James the whole key to the river now is getting enough weight on ahead of the flys and having a long enough leader. Sorry to hear you did not do well.
We went to the same place sunday Morning, it started out slow but as the sun started warming things up the fishing really picked up also. Did a screening of the river and found Golden stones were about size 16,sow bugs were 14,amber roe ,green midge larva,these were the most prevelant.
